Transaction 3313e4a1084a788d83ee9d938317883927ece8b5c1c5041a7d01978c4b3e215c
1 Input
1 Output
-
3313e4a1084a788d83ee9d938317883927ece8b5c1c5041a7d01978c4b3e215c:0
- value
- 1795445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 25e99b5f3361f845f4d3ff59660640125b472b44 OP_EQUAL
- address
- 359UmwBN4HLhR8BAu9Hpn3AG2dMQegAerA